S. Marinković is a scholar working on Materials Chemistry, Mechanical Engineering and Mechanics of Materials. According to data from OpenAlex, S. Marinković has authored 30 papers receiving a total of 363 indexed citations (citations by other indexed papers that have themselves been cited), including 22 papers in Materials Chemistry, 16 papers in Mechanical Engineering and 9 papers in Mechanics of Materials. Recurrent topics in S. Marinković's work include Diamond and Carbon-based Materials Research (10 papers), Fiber-reinforced polymer composites (9 papers) and Carbon Nanotubes in Composites (6 papers). S. Marinković is often cited by papers focused on Diamond and Carbon-based Materials Research (10 papers), Fiber-reinforced polymer composites (9 papers) and Carbon Nanotubes in Composites (6 papers). S. Marinković collaborates with scholars based in United States, Serbia and Austria. S. Marinković's co-authors include Zoran Laušević, S. Zec, Z. Rakočević, Vukoman Jokanović, S. Stanković, P.L. Walker, Alexander Navarrete, Carolin M. Frey, Joseph M. Novi and Srboljub Stanković and has published in prestigious journals such as Carbon, Journal of Materials Science and Thin Solid Films.
